J552 NKE is a 1992 Talbot Express in White with a 1,905cc diesel engine. This vehicle has been through 30 MOT tests with a personal pass rate of 53.3%.
Across all 1992 Talbot Express models, the average MOT pass rate is 66.6% with a typical mileage of 68,439 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Talbot Express f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 6,812 recorded failures. If you're considering buying J552 NKE, it's worth having these areas checked by a mechanic before committing.
The Talbot Express typically stays on UK roads for around 41 years. At 34 years old, this Talbot Express is approaching the upper end of the typical lifespan for this model.
